Me & my wife + 3 year old child have recently moved to Melbourne & are renting a house in Rosanna which is a very pleasant suburb & good access to the city & my work (Campbellfield).

We will hopefully be in a position to buy somewhere early next year, but house prices in this area...wow! which I know is a typical problem in most Melbourne suburbs inside the ring road anyway. I was chatting to someone at work who lives further north & she said I should have a look at Hidden Valley which is part of Wallan. I looked on realestate.com & was blown away by what you get for the money & looks liked a beautiful spot albeit a bit out from Melbourne. After further research I found Wallan has a train station which can get you to Southern Cross in 45 mins which isn't to bad considering its 30 mins from Rosanna. Its about 30 mins to my work drive so same as I do now. We are going to drive up to have look but just wondered if anyone has any experience or stories to share about this area?

Do not have any info about it but you are right you get a lot more for your money going further out. This is not a problem if you work in the outer areas. We have been fortunate that we did not work in the CBD hence we live on the Mornington Peninsula which gave both of us a 20 - 30 minute commute each day. Its in the Shire of Mitchell and if you look up the Shire's web page it will give you a lot of information about the area and facilities. A lot of people are moving out that way now, people even commute from Bendigo on the train each day. I would not be doing that but its lovely on the fringe.
